1970 corvette 454 390HP worth?
 
Just picked up a complete 454 390hp corvette long block with roughly 50,000 miles. Block is dated K1269 comes with tach distributor starter fuel pump top water pump pulley exhaust manifolds. Aftermarket intake no carb. Guy pulled motor installed crate motor and 5 speed. I may be interested in selling just the exhaust manifolds top water pump pulley starter and distributor.

Pulley 3889372BF
Starter 1108400 starter
Distributor 1111464 9k16
3969869 and 3880828 manifolds mint

Whats the complete set up worth or just parts listed? May just want to sell parts and kerp motor for a future project.

I bought a similar low miles 1969 - 427 / 400 horse motor a few years back and sold the exhaust manifolds for $500 to $600. I tried to sell the motor (no intake) fairly complete never apart for $3500 to $4000 but did not get much interest. Finally sold it to a buddy for $2500 approximately. Although it would be nice to keep it together, I think you'd do better selling everything separately. Maybe try to market it on a corvette site or forum?
Too many guys going to LS motors nowadays.
